Wyken Vineyard Stanton, Bury St Edmunds, Suffolk IP31 2DW
(Click on the Map for a larger version) Contact: John Betham Web Address: www.wykenvineyards.co.uk Planted in 1988, the 7 acre vineyard produces some 15,000 bottles a year. The Bacchus has won the East Anglian and the English Vineyards Association "Wine of the Year" competitions. The Madeleine Angevine, Senator and Kernling also produce white wines of distinctive character. Our Auxerrois is made into a delicious sparkling wine, 'Wyken Moonshine'. The grape for our red wine is Triomphe d'Alsace. Entry into the Vineyard is free of charge. You can buy these wines at the Leaping Hare Vineyard Restaurant, which features in 'The Good Food Guide' and is a 'Bib Gourmand' in the Michelin Guide, as well as the Leaping Hare Country Store, offering country and garden treasures.
